Project

General

Profile

Actions

Feature #1970

open

Override the foreman_url hostname

Added by Dominic Cleal about 12 years ago. Updated over 6 years 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
Templates
Target version:
-
Difficulty:
Triaged:
Fixed in Releases:
Found in Releases:

Description

URLs in provisioning templates (PXE menus etc) currently use the setting foreman_url as a base. It should be possible to override this for systems in complex networks that may not have a consistent view of Foreman's hostname.

Possibly:
  • a parameter on the host or domain that overrides the hostname
  • an attribute on the subnet

Related to #1969 (overrides of puppetmaster hostname).


Related issues 4 (2 open2 closed)

Related to Foreman - Feature #1969: Override hostname of puppetmaster instead of using proxy hostnameNew11/22/2012Actions
Related to Smart Proxy - Feature #969: Direct Client->Foreman communication shouldn't be needed (and moved to the Proxy)Closeddustin tsang06/09/2011Actions
Related to Foreman - Feature #1952: With DHCP integration, add an option to configure PXE Filename (and path)New11/15/2012Actions
Has duplicate Foreman - Feature #13683: [RFE] unattended_url needs to be a per-subnet settingDuplicate02/12/2016Actions
Actions #1

Updated by Dominic Cleal about 12 years ago

My use-case for this is a dual-homed Foreman install with different DNS domains on either side and currently no ability to resolve Foreman's hostname with views.

Actions #2

Updated by Ohad Levy about 12 years ago

there is a foreman_url setting directive, that might work (but globally).

isn't a better solution would be to use dns aliases?

Actions #3

Updated by Greg Sutcliffe about 12 years ago

That works for most setups, but what about where you have no access to the DNS? Or where DNS is almost non-existant (think libvirt + dnsmasq) ?

Actions #4

Updated by Ewoud Kohl van Wijngaarden over 11 years ago

I think this could be solved by the template proxy feature (#969).

Actions #5

Updated by Ewoud Kohl van Wijngaarden over 11 years ago

Argh, that was already in the list of related features. I should read more.

Actions #6

Updated by Dominic Cleal almost 9 years ago

  • Has duplicate Feature #13683: [RFE] unattended_url needs to be a per-subnet setting added
Actions #7

Updated by Duncan Innes almost 9 years ago

We are highly interested in a fix here. We have pretty complex network structure where some areas are completely firewalled off from central Foreman (Satellite6 in our case) server, but have access to local Capsule. Some areas also lack DNS completely, so we need to be able to provide IP Addresses for the installation up to the point where we can run a %pre script in kickstart to add some hard coded /etc/hosts entries.

Actions #8

Updated by Bryan Kearney almost 9 years ago

  • Bugzilla link set to 1307107
Actions #9

Updated by Duncan Innes about 8 years ago

Is there any way the linked Bugzilla can be opened up a bit? Or some anonymised details copied in here so that progress can be viewed? I have no access to the view the Bugzilla.

Actions #10

Updated by Tomáš Strachota almost 8 years ago

  • Description updated (diff)
  • Target version set to 115
Actions #11

Updated by Lukas Zapletal over 6 years ago

I have written an extensive post in https://bugzilla.redhat.com/show_bug.cgi?id=1307107 and made it public. Several workarounds are described there.

Actions

Also available in: Atom PDF